Odisha DGP Visits New BSF Camp In Malkangiri, Reviews Maoist Activities

Malkangiri: Director General of Police (DGP) Abhay visited the new BSF camp in the cutoff area in Chitrakonda block of Malkangiri district on Sunday and reviewed Maoist activities.

The DGP expressed happiness over the setting up of the new camp at Gorasetu and thanked BSF and SOG personnel for their “untiring efforts” for building it. With this, Abhay as DGP visited all security camps in Swabhimaan area of Malkangiri, which has the unenviable tag of being the worst Maoist-hit district of Odisha. Abhay, incidentally, was SP, Malkangiri, in 1993 when Left-wing extremism had not taken deep roots in the region.

Abhay also met tribals who told him about the lack of basic amenities like health and education in their area. He said with the presence of the central forces, developmental activities will begin in the cutoff area of the district.

The DGP later distributed clothes, blankets, school bags and uniforms.

Urging the Left-wing extremists to give up arms and return to the mainstream, the DGP said the state government will ensure their livelihood under the surrender and rehabilitation policy.

Senior officers including Director, Intelligence, R K Sharma; IGP, Operations, Amitabh Thakur; IG, BSF, M S Sharma, and DIG, South-western range, Shefin Ahmed, accompanied the DGP.
